Given the nature of the surveys, numbers don’t remain very stable year to year. WebOn average, doctors work between 60 and 80 hours per week. This includes time spent in the office, seeing patients, and performing administrative tasks. However, some doctors may work more or less than this, depending on their specialty. For example, surgeons typically work longer hours than family physicians.

WebWhat types of activities do you want to engage in? Choose a specialty that will allow you to pursue your non-medical interests, like research, teaching or policy work. Your activity options will be determined by your practice setting & the time constraints of your specialty. Look at the activities physicians from each specialty engage in. WebJul 20, 2024 · Surgical specialty examples include general surgery, plastic surgery, orthopedic surgery, and the like. Medical specialties include internal medicine, pediatrics, psychiatry, family medicine, and other less procedurally-focused specialties.
